Why TESS India MOOC?
Teacher Education through School based Support or TESS India has been working for
enhancement of Teacher education across seven states in India. The project, started in 2012, is
headed by The Open University UK and funded by The Department for International
Development (DFID) UK, with close involvement of Government of India (MHRD). Teacher
development is a highly complex process and there are many different ideas about the best way
to prepare and support quality teachers. For the purpose of improvement in the quality of teacher
education, TESS India has developed 125 Open Educational Resources (OERs) which have
also been localised.
As a part of dissemination of the resources developed, TESS India conducted a Massive Open
Online Course (MOOC) called 'Enhancing Teacher Education through OER: TESS India.'
It is a six-week, task-oriented course that focuses on how to select and adapt Open Educational
Resources (OER) to help support quality in teacher education. The course is free for all to take
and the participants can take it at their own pace and convenience. The course designed for
teacher educators, who may be working in a university, in a teachers’ college, local resource
centre or a headteacher working with the teachers in school.

Phase 1 MOOC:
Course started: May 27th
, 2015
Course Ended: July 12th
, 2015
No. of Participants: 3095
For TESS India MOOC, blended learning methodology was adopted and Contact Classes were
conducted for the selected participants in each state. The Contact centres were organised across
Assam, Bihar, Karnataka, Madhya Pradesh, Odisha, Uttar Pradesh and West Bengal. The
purpose of these classes was to support learning among participants as the concept of MOOC is
comparatively new for teachers in India. The classes were highly interactive and participants
showed keen interest in learning about the course and online learning.

The same TESS India MOOC is being re-launched on November 23rd
, 2015 and TESS India
along with DSERT, State Education Department, which is nominating 5 participants from 34
District Institute for Educational Trainings (DIETs) and 7 College for Teacher Education
(CTEs). Apart from that, 5 participants each from our partner institutes, RVEC, Vijaya Teacher’s
College, Gulbarga University, Karnataka State Open University (KSOU), Sacred Heart Teacher
Training Institute (TTI) and Regional Institute of English South India (RIE SI) will also take up
the MOOC. The participants of MOOC – first round will become facilitators of it in this second
round. Their training will be conducted for facilitating the course in their respective institutes.
Expected number of participants: 205 + 30 = 235
